Chris Bowen to drop coal caps amid cost of living woes

As the government searches for cost of living solutions, Climate Change and Energy Minister Chris Bowen is readying to lift the cap on coal prices.

This would settle millions of dollars of compensation to New South Wales power generators but would increase power bills for consumers from the middle of the year.

The price caps on both coal and gas were initially implemented to put a ceiling on soaring household power bills.

Treasury figures show $165 million had already been paid to generators but could reach up to $1 billion by June.

Both gas and coal prices were capped last year with the gas price cap being extended to 2025 but no decision has been made to extend coal price caps.
